Finn Balor responds to Roman Reigns’ open challenge
Last week on Raw, Roman Reigns defeated The Miz to become the new Intercontinental Champion. He became the second member of The Shield to become a grand slam Champion.
After the match, he told in a backstage interview that was bringing the open challenge concept from John Cena’s United States Championship reign.
Open challenge returns on next week RAW and he will face any number of hungry competitors.
Recently, Finn Balor hinted at accepting Roman Reigns’ promise of an Intercontinental Championship match by saying he would “step up” and “step OVER,” the Big Dog.
ALSO READ : Kurt Angle gets terrible news after the Survivor Series!
The second WWE Wrestler to accept Roman Reigns’ open challenge was Jason Jordan who tweeted a video where he discussed losing his opportunity to compete at Survivor Series and wanting to make the best of this possible opportunity.
Cruiserweight wrestler Cedric Alexander also talked about the open challenge on Twitter and asked whether Cruiserweight wrestlers were eligible to compete.
It would be interesting to see who would be the first one to challenge Roman for the Intercontinental Title.
In my opinion, Finn Balor should be the first one to challenge Roman given that he has defeated Roman Reigns in past.
